Tenth INAP Subic Bay Conference and Exhibit

Report from the INAP Chairman

 

INAP2008 speech

 

As the new chairman, I am pleased and honored to report to all our Member Ports that our 10th INAP 2008 Subic Bay Conference and Exhibit last October 28-29, 2008 here in Subic Bay, Philippines was a complete success, thanks to the superb participation of our INAP officials and staff.

More than 200 guests attended the affair with the biggest delegation coming from the Kochi Port Authority, Japan (28), Cebu Port Authority, Philippines (15), and Mokpo Newport, Korea (10). Top executives from Port of Tanjung Perak, Indonesia and Port of Subic Bay accounted for the remaining delegates and guests.

The General Assembly, which was held on the first day of the Conference (October 28, 2008), formalized the turn-over of the INAP chairmanship from the Port of Kochi, Japan to the Port of Subic Bay, Philippines and approved the designation of Mokpo Newport, Korea as the INAP Host for 2009. Business presentations and discussions were simultaneously held in an adjoining conference hall.

A cruise in the late afternoon of the same day took the delegates around Subic Bay, followed by a technical site visit to the facilities of Wartsila Land Sea Academy.

The said Academy is a locator in Subic Bay Freeport that provides certified maritime training in all aspects of ship handling and engineering. It offers around 70 different maritime courses, including simulator training courses as part of a planned program.

The plenary reports were delivered by all participating member ports on the second day, October 29, 2008, highlighting the increasing productivity of each port and focusing on the conference theme, “Emerging Roles for Asian Ports.”.

During the panel discussion, two proposals were brought up, namely: a possible exchange of manpower among member ports and an incentive system that would exempt INAP members from port dues. It was then agreed that sub-committees would be created to establish the details of these proposals.

As the new INAP chairman, I have volunteered to initiate the creation of the said sub-committees and will inform you accordingly as to when and how we can start this project.

In the afternoon of the same day, most of the delegates were brought to Clark Freeport Zone in Pampanga province for a technical briefing and tour of the facility.

The Diosdado Macapagal International Airport (DMIA), formerly Clark Airfield, is located in this Zone. Its twin runways are the widest and longest in Asia-built by the Americans as alternate landing site for their space shuttle.

Capping this year’s INAP conference was a farewell dinner, a fitting and happy closing to another productive INAP gathering.
